Choosing and Preparing the Perfect Pineapple
Choosing the right pineapple is key for a tasty and healthy salad. A ripe pineapple is yellow and soft inside, making it easy to cut. If it’s mostly green, it’s not ripe yet, but you can still use it. It will change the taste and feel of your salad.

How to Select Ripe Pineapple
Finding a ripe pineapple can be tricky, but there are clues. A ripe one smells sweet and feels slightly soft. Look for yellow or golden color. For the best taste and texture, pick a ripe pineapple.

Cutting Techniques for Perfect Chunks
Cutting your pineapple into chunks is easy with a few steps. Cut off the top and bottom, then in half and remove the core. Cut into chunks or slices as you like. This makes your salad look and taste great.

The Complete Pineapple Cucumber Salad Recipe
To make a refreshing fruit salad, you’ll need a few simple ingredients. Chop 1 fresh pineapple and 1 English cucumber into chunks. In a large bowl, mix the pineapple, cucumber, ⅓ cup of minced cilantro, 2 tablespoons of lime juice, and a bit of salt if you like.
This salad is perfect for hot weather and is great as a side dish for vegetarians. The mix of pineapple and cucumber is both refreshing and light. For extra flavor, add 2 fresh limes, zested and juiced, and a pinch of salt.
Here’s how to put the salad together:
- Combine the chopped pineapple, cucumber, and cilantro in a large bowl.
- Squeeze the lime juice over the top and toss to coat.
- Sprinkle salt to taste, if using.
- Cover and refrigerate for at least 15 minutes to allow the flavors to blend together.
This salad has about 89 calories, 23g of carbs, 1g of protein, and 3mg of sodium. It also has 260mg of potassium, 2g of fiber, and 16g of sugar. It’s a good side for BBQ pork, grilled fish, fish tacos, and herbed grilled chicken.

Making the Perfect Dressing
To make a tasty salad, you need a dressing that matches your pineapple cucumber salad’s fresh flavors. A great dressing can elevate your salad’s taste. For a pineapple dressing, use lime juice, olive oil, apple cider vinegar, honey, salt, pepper, and red pepper flakes.
When making the perfect dressing, balance the flavors is key. Start with olive oil, lime juice, and kosher salt. Then, adjust to taste. Add honey for sweetness or red pepper flakes for spice. The goal is to find a mix that enhances your salad’s flavors.

Storage and Make-Ahead Tips
When storing your quick and simple salad, remember that pineapple can make it watery if stored too long. For the best taste and texture, eat it the same day. But if you must store it, keep it in the fridge for up to 2 days.
For a fresher fruit salad, prepare ingredients ahead and store them separately. This keeps the salad from getting soggy and the flavors bright. You can also use canned pineapple for quicker prep.

Troubleshooting Common Issues
When making a quick and delicious salad, watch out for common problems. A soggy salad can be avoided by draining the pineapple and cucumber well. Letting the salad rest for at least 15 minutes helps the flavors mix, making it more refreshing and flavorful.
To get the flavors right, you can tweak the dressing or add more ingredients. If it’s too sweet, a squeeze of lemon juice can help. A pinch of salt can balance it if it’s too tart.
